Answer explanation
Independent groups research design involves comparing separate groups of participants, each experiencing a different level of the independent variable.
Advantages include eliminating carryover and practice effects and promoting greater generalizability.
Disadvantages include increased between-group variability, the need for larger sample sizes, and potential inefficiency compared to within-subjects designs.
Random assignment and ensuring validity (internal and external) are critical elements of a well-conducted independent groups study.
